Star Ocean: The Last Hope has been in the making for some time. Now we’re only about two months away from the Japanese release, and the footage and images are starting to surface.

This trailer appeals to every ounce of RPG gamer within me. It draws on my love of the series games, and then kicks my ass with introductions, dramatic shots, and awesome music. The character names are brilliantly ridiculous, too. There’s a lot of in-battle footage here, and all of it looks great.  The battles look to be true to the franchise, but with a few upgrades. This game looks fantastic.
